@charset "UTF-8";@font-face{font-family:Inter;font-style:normal;font-weight:100 900;font-display:swap;src:url(/assets/fonts/InterVariable.woff2) format("woff2")}:root{--ink: #0d2230;--text: #38505e;--muted: #5f7682;--brand: #0e8f88;--brand-strong: #0c6f73;--blue: #2563eb;--grad: linear-gradient(135deg, #14b8a6 0%, #2563eb 100%);--grad-soft: linear-gradient(135deg, #e7faf6 0%, #eaf1ff 100%);--bg: #ffffff;--bg-soft: #f4f8fa;--bg-deep: #0b2735;--bg-deep-2: #0e3a4d;--app-bg: linear-gradient(180deg, #f6fffd 0%, #edf7ff 100%);--line: #e3ebf0;--line-strong: #d3dee5;--card: #ffffff;--shadow-sm: 0 1px 2px rgba(13, 34, 48, .06), 0 2px 8px rgba(13, 34, 48, .05);--shadow: 0 10px 30px rgba(13, 34, 48, .08);--shadow-lg: 0 30px 70px rgba(13, 34, 48, .14);--radius: 16px;--radius-lg: 22px;--radius-pill: 999px;--maxw: 1160px;--gutter: clamp(20px, 5vw, 40px)}*{box-sizing:border-box}html,body{margin:0;min-height:100%;font-family:Inter,ui-sans-serif,system-ui,-apple-system,Segoe UI,Roboto,Helvetica,Arial,sans-serif;color:var(--text);background:var(--app-bg);-webkit-font-smoothing:antialiased;text-rendering:optimizeLegibility}img,svg{max-width:100%}a{color:var(--brand-strong);text-decoration:none}a:hover{color:var(--blue)}h1,h2,h3,h4{color:var(--ink);line-height:1.16;letter-spacing:-.02em;font-weight:800}h1{font-size:clamp(1.6rem,3vw,2.1rem);letter-spacing:-.025em}h2{font-size:clamp(1.35rem,2.2vw,1.6rem)}h3{font-size:1.15rem;font-weight:700}h4{font-size:1rem;font-weight:700}:focus-visible{outline:3px solid rgba(37,99,235,.55);outline-offset:2px;border-radius:6px}.visually-hidden{position:absolute!important;width:1px;height:1px;padding:0;margin:-1px;overflow:hidden;clip:rect(0 0 0 0);white-space:nowrap;border:0}::selection{background:#14b8a638;color:var(--ink)}*{scrollbar-width:thin;scrollbar-color:var(--line-strong) transparent}*::-webkit-scrollbar{width:10px;height:10px}*::-webkit-scrollbar-thumb{background:var(--line-strong);border-radius:999px;border:2px solid transparent;background-clip:padding-box}*::-webkit-scrollbar-thumb:hover{background:var(--muted);background-clip:padding-box}.eyebrow{display:inline-flex;align-items:center;gap:8px;font-size:.82rem;font-weight:700;letter-spacing:.06em;text-transform:uppercase;color:var(--brand-strong)}.eyebrow:before{content:"";width:18px;height:2px;border-radius:2px;background:var(--grad)}.msf-btn{display:inline-flex;align-items:center;justify-content:center;gap:9px;font-weight:700;font-size:.98rem;padding:12px 20px;border-radius:var(--radius-pill);border:1px solid transparent;cursor:pointer;white-space:nowrap;transition:transform .18s ease,box-shadow .18s ease,background .18s ease,border-color .18s ease}.msf-btn:disabled{opacity:.5;cursor:default;transform:none;box-shadow:none}.msf-btn-primary{background:var(--grad);color:#fff;box-shadow:0 12px 24px #2563eb33}.msf-btn-primary:not(:disabled):hover{color:#fff;transform:translateY(-1px);box-shadow:0 16px 30px #2563eb47}.msf-btn-ghost{background:#fff;color:var(--ink);border-color:var(--line-strong)}.msf-btn-ghost:not(:disabled):hover{color:var(--ink);border-color:var(--brand);transform:translateY(-1px)}.msf-card{background:var(--card);border:1px solid var(--line);border-radius:var(--radius-lg);padding:22px;box-shadow:var(--shadow-sm);transition:transform .2s ease,box-shadow .2s ease,border-color .2s ease}@media (prefers-reduced-motion: reduce){*,*:before,*:after{animation-duration:.001ms!important;animation-iteration-count:1!important;transition-duration:.001ms!important;scroll-behavior:auto!important}}
